Psychosocial Support for Children Affected by the War in Zaporizhzhia Oblast
In 2025, Zaporizhzhia Oblast faced multiple challenges simultaneously: its proximity to the frontline and its role as a host region for people displaced from temporarily occupied and frontline areas. In this context, psychosocial support was not an additional service but a basic necessity.
Within the framework of cooperation with UNICEF Ukraine, the team of the NGO “Responsible Citizens” ensured the operation of Child-Friendly Spaces and mobile teams, enabling outreach to various communities across the oblast. Particular attention was given to children who had experienced displacement, loss of home, or prolonged stress.
“The work focused on restoring a sense of safety, strengthening parental resources, and reducing anxiety levels. Even short-term interventions in such conditions had a significant impact, helping families better adapt to the new reality,” comments Alla Maslakhova, Project Coordinator in Zaporizhzhia Oblast.
The activities were carried out within the framework of the UNICEF project in Ukraine “Strengthening Community Capacity to Deliver Essential Protection and Resilience Services in Kharkiv, Donetsk, Dnipropetrovsk, and Zaporizhzhia Oblasts,” implemented by the NGO “Responsible Citizens” with the support of the Government of the United States of America.
